服务器与数据库连接失败怎么办?常见原因及解决方法有哪些?

在现代信息技术的广泛应用中,服务器与数据库之间的连接是许多应用程序和业务流程的核心。当这种连接出现问题时,可能会导致数据访问延迟、丢失甚至系统崩溃等严重后果。了解服务器与数据库连接失败的原因及其解决方案是非常重要的。

一、检查网络连接

1. 检查物理连接

确保服务器和数据库所在的网络设备(如路由器、交换机)正常工作,检查网线是否松动或损坏,光纤接口是否清洁无尘,保证两端设备间的物理连接稳定可靠。

2. 测试连通性

使用ping命令测试从服务器到数据库所在主机的网络连通情况;如果存在防火墙,尝试关闭后再进行测试,以排除防火墙策略对通信的影响。

3. 确认端口开放状态

通过telnet或其他工具验证用于建立连接的目标端口是否处于监听状态,并且未被其他程序占用。

二、配置文件设置错误

1. 数据库地址或端口号输入有误

仔细核对应用程序代码、配置文件中指定的数据库服务器IP地址、域名以及端口号是否准确无误。

2. 用户名密码不匹配

确认提供的用户名和密码正确无误,注意区分大小写;另外还需留意是否有特殊字符需要转义处理。

3. 权限不足

确保登录账户拥有足够的权限执行所需的操作,例如创建表、插入记录等。

三、软件版本兼容性问题

1. 驱动程序过期

对于某些特定类型的数据库,可能需要安装相应的客户端驱动程序才能实现良好通信。请检查当前使用的驱动版本是否最新,并及时更新。

2. 中间件冲突

若应用架构涉及多个中间层组件,则要考虑它们之间是否存在版本依赖关系,避免因版本不一致引发的异常。

四、资源限制

1. 内存溢出

当大量并发请求涌入时,可能导致内存耗尽而无法继续接受新的连接请求。此时可以考虑优化查询语句效率、增加硬件资源或者调整JVM参数等方式缓解压力。

2. 文件描述符数量过多

Linux系统下每个进程所能打开的最大文件描述符数目是有限制的。一旦超出限额就会出现“Too many open files”的错误提示。可通过修改操作系统的ulimit配置来提高上限值。

五、总结

服务器与数据库连接失败的原因多种多样,可能是由于网络故障、配置失误、软件冲突或是资源匮乏等原因造成的。针对不同类型的问题,我们应当采取有针对性的排查步骤和修复措施,从而确保系统能够快速恢复正常运行。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/80582.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月18日 下午4:28
下一篇 2025年1月18日 下午4:28

相关推荐

  • Linux云服务器的故障恢复时间多长?

    Linux云服务器的故障恢复时间因具体情况而异,包括故障类型、恢复方法和系统配置等因素。以下是几种不同情况下的恢复时间参考: 1. 硬盘级故障:在某些情况下,如硬盘损坏或RAID重构,恢复时间可能较长。例如,一次Linux数据恢复案例中,整个过程历时8小时,其中硬盘检测及镜像花费4小时,分析重构RAID花费1小时,后期重新搭建存储环境及迁移数据花费3小时。 …

    2025年1月2日
    1600
  • 外服务器环境对SEO影响多大?

    外服务器环境对SEO的影响是多方面的,具体影响程度取决于多种因素,包括服务器的地理位置、响应速度、安全性以及是否备案等。 1. 服务器地理位置:搜索引擎的算法会考虑服务器的地理位置,尤其是对于地理相关的要求。如果目标用户主要集中在某个地区,选择该地区的服务器可以降低延迟,提高页面加载速度,从而可能对SEO产生正面影响。如果服务器距离目标用户较远(如美国、欧洲…

    2025年1月3日
    1300
  • 阿里云服务器过期后如何避免搜索引擎收录问题?

    随着互联网的发展,越来越多的企业和个人选择使用阿里云服务器来搭建自己的网站。当服务器到期后,如果没有及时处理,可能会导致一些不必要的麻烦,如搜索引擎仍然对已失效或不再维护的网页进行索引,进而影响新站点的SEO效果。在阿里云服务器过期后,采取适当的措施来避免搜索引擎收录旧内容是非常重要的。 一、设置301重定向 301重定向是一种永久性的URL迁移方式,它告诉…

    2025年1月18日
    400
  • 云服务器是否支持一键部署应用?

    是的,云服务器支持一键部署应用。多个证据表明,不同的云服务提供商和解决方案都提供了这一功能。 1. 腾讯云:腾讯云的蜂驰版轻量应用云服务器提供了一键部署功能,用户可以通过可视化管理控制台一键操作,自动完成基础资源的创建与管理,并支持多种开发平台和应用场景的一键部署。 2. 阿里云:阿里云的轻量应用服务器也提供了一键部署功能,适用于简单应用的快速搭建,如Wor…

    2025年1月2日
    1800
  • 初创公司应选择怎样的云服务器?

    初创公司在选择云服务器时,应综合考虑业务需求、成本控制、性能、安全性和扩展性等因素。以下是一些关键建议: 1. 明确业务需求:初创公司需要根据自身业务特点选择合适的云服务器类型。例如,如果业务涉及文件共享、数据存储和Web应用,可以选择基础配置的云服务器;如果需要高性能计算或大数据处理,则应选择高性能服务器。 2. 成本控制:初创公司通常预算有限,因此建议从…

    2025年1月2日
    1600

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部